Disaster Accountability Project

Disaster Accountability Project (DAP) is a nonprofit that saves lives and reduces suffering by maximizing the effectiveness, efficiency, and equity of disaster preparedness, response, relief, and recovery through oversight, transparency, advocacy, and public education.An independent watchdog for disaster relief and humanitarian aid, we believe that transparency, accountability, effective working systems, and public participation are necessary for effective disaster relief preparedness, response, and recovery. Dedicated to public participation and long-term oversight, we welcome volunteers, interns, supporters, and donations.Our focus areas are: 1) SmartResponse.org data collection and sharing, assessments, monitoring and evaluations2) Investigative reporting3) Advocacy and public education
